Business Insurance

First, you need to make sure that you have sufficient business insurance coverage. Business insurance can provide financial protection against many different threats, which could save the business in many situations. This is particularly important for new and small businesses that would struggle to manage the financial fallout of different threats. The type of insurance that you need will depend on the type of business that you operate, but a few of the most common types include:

  • General liability
  • Property
  • Business interruption
  • Product liability
  • Cyber
  • Professional liability

Cybersecurity Products

In 2023, cybersecurity needs to be a priority, and many experts state that this is the biggest threat that companies face nowadays. A cyber attack can harm the business in several ways and can be hard to recover from, so prevention is key. You should invest in high-quality cybersecurity products, including antivirus software, a VPN, a firewall, and a password manager.

Cybersecurity Training

Having high-quality cybersecurity products is key, but you also need to be aware that 95% of successful attacks are a result of human error. Therefore, cybersecurity training for your team is essential. You need to educate your employees on how to carry out their roles safely and how to detect common scams. Best practices should include:

  • Using strong passwords
  • 2FA
  • Not opening suspicious emails and files
  • Keeping software up to date
  • Using secure Wi-Fi

Data Backup

Following on from this, data backup is another key way to protect your business. Data plays a massive role in the business world in 2023, but cybercrime is rising, and you are putting yourself at risk if you do not back up your data. Many business owners will question, “Does my business need data backup?”, but anyone that has had a breach without a backup will testify as to how frustrating this can be, and can how it can result in significant damage. Data backups will protect your business, maintain consumer trust, and ensure business continuity. Physical Security

You need to focus on cybersecurity, but you should not overlook physical security, as theft and vandalism remain huge business threats. You should use physical security products, like CCTV cameras, intruder alarms, and access control systems, to safeguard your business property, contents, and employees. 

Supply Chain Management

Supply chain disruption is a major threat to businesses in 2023. Supply chain issues have been prevalent since the pandemic and can bring your business to a grinding halt. Therefore, it is important to focus on supply chain management and find ways to strengthen and secure your supply chain, including having a backup plan. 

Contracts

Any kind of agreement that you have with a stakeholder should be certified with a legally-binding contract. This can include employees, freelancers, suppliers, and clients. A contract can provide important legal protection, but it can also outline the key details of the agreement so that both parties know their responsibilities and what the agreement involves to avoid misunderstandings. 

Protecting Intellectual Property

Finally, you need to protect your intellectual property. You do not want another business to benefit from your IP, so you need to use copyrights and trademarks to protect yourself. Additionally, be wary of stealing IP from your competitors when performing competitor analysis. This is something that many businesses do subconsciously and can prove to be costly.
